House of Commons rules are not meant to be broken, people

In the House, the worlds of government and politics collide. It's a highly-charged political environment, but it also has a clear set of rules.

Government and politics have an ongoing love affair with rules, the difference being that government rules tend to be written down and political rules seem to be handed down secretly from generation to generation.
